Chess Puzzle #3FDRL — Advanced, Black to move, middlegame

Rating 1850 · Advanced · discovered attack, equality, fork, long, middlegame.

Position

White: king h1; queen e2; rooks d1/f3; bishop g2; pawns a2/b3/c4/e5/f4/g3/h2. Black: king g8; queen d4; rook d8; bishop f5; knight d3; pawns a7/b7/c6/e6/f7/g7/h7. White is ahead by 2 points of material. Black to move.

Solution (3 moves)

  1. Opponent setup: g4 — pawn g3→g4. Now Black to move.
  2. Best move: Nf2+ — knight d3→f2, gives check. Opponent replies Rxf2 (rook f3→f2, captures knight).
  3. Best move: Qxd1+ — queen d4→d1, captures rook, gives check. Opponent replies Qxd1 (queen e2→d1, captures queen).
  4. Best move: Rxd1+ — rook d8→d1, captures queen, gives check.

Tactical themes

discovered attack, equality, fork, long, middlegame. The key move Qxd1+ captures with check, forcing a response.
